All Saints Church Theßfc Rev William Sheridan, bishop of the diocese of northern Indiana, will make his annual visitation to All Saints Episcopal church on April 10-11. He will meet with the congregation on Saturday at 5:30 p.m. for a carry-in supper and an informal exchange of ideas. On Palm Sunday, he will be the celebrant for the holy eucharist at 9 am., and will administer the rite of Holy confirmation to candidates prepared and presented by the Vicar. Rev. David t Hyndman

During the Palm Sunday service the (bishop will also dedicate membrial gifts given in the memory of Jay A. Rigdon, Karl K. McGarvey and George and Ruth Xariders. The gifts ctmsist of a bishop's chair, a matching Prie pieu, and a velvet dossajl hanging. After the eucharist. the bishop will greet the new confirmands. their families and friends and the congregation (at a coffee hour at the bishop wjtite house. During Hoi) Week observances the holy eijcharist will be celebrated at All Saints on Monday. Tuesday and Wednesday at 81 a m. On Maundy Thursday, the eucharist will be at 6 p.m.. followed with a carry-in and lenten program. The Good Friday rite of the church will bj? held at 10 a.m. and members are also urged to attend the community service at the Church of God from 1-2 p.m. In the evening. All Saints service at 7 will be the stations of the cross. On Holy Saturday, the lighting of ihe Paschal candle, marking officially the end of lent.

The Words from the Cross to be theme of unity services
The Words from the Cross will be the theme of the union Holy Week services at Milford. The services will begin on Sunday, April 11. The services will be held at 7:30 nightly and will be in the First Brethren church. On Palm Sunday evening the program will be “Forgiveness” from Luke 23:34 with Rev. Richard Boys of the host church delivering the message. Monday's sermon title will be "Pardon” from Luke 23:39-43 with Father John Korchsmar of Our Lady of Guadalupe Catholic church delivering the message. The message on Tuesday will be “Love” from John 19:25-27 with Rev. David Widmoyer of the Hastings - Island Chapel United Methodist church delivering the sermon. Dial-A-Devotion begun
Rev. Allen Holmes, pastor of the Cromwell United Methodist church, has announced that on April 1 a Dial-A-Devotion ministry was started by their church for the surrounding communities. Dial-A-Devotion will consist of a three minute taped devotional which will be changed each morning by 9:30. The devotional will not be doctrinal in nature, but is being prepared with the broad scope of the Christian faith in mind. Because of the location of the Cromwell church, persons living in Ligonier, Syracuse and North Webster as well as those in the Cromwell area, will be able to call toll free. The Dail-A-Devotion telephone number is 856-4507.
